The King & I
RICHARD IS AN HISTORIAN…AND A NATURAL BORN STORYTELLER.
His surprising journey takes us through his time in the Army where he met his good friend, Elvis Presley, his experiences with Civil War history, health, wellness, and family.
Only 24 years old when he was drafted into the 2nd armored division of the United States Army, Richard boarded a bus in 1958 bound for Fort Hood.
“I thought I’d be going to Fort Jackson in Florida where I’d be able to get weekend passes and come home, but I remember the sergeant saying ‘Y’all are going to Fort Hood.’ I thought ‘Where is Fort Hood?’ Turns out it was in Texas, where the armored divisions…the tanks…do their training. My division was General Patton’s division, called Hell on Wheels.”
